Fire was a constant threat in dense places like New York. From the days of Dutch settlement in the early 1600s, city leaders had tried to legislate away the danger in various ways–mandating brick rather than wood construction, requiring regular chimney cleaning, asking property owners to keep buckets and ladders at the ready. It essentially covers New York City in the 1800s, but to a certain extent it includes history of New York from … WitrynaThe Great New York City Fire of 1845 was the last of three particularly devastating fires that affected the heart of Manhattan, the other two occurring in 1776 and 1835. While very destructive, the 1845 fire confirmed the value of building codes restricting wood-frame construction , which had been implemented in 1815.
